
Doodling—informal, non-goal-directed drawing during routine tasks—has emerged as a practical behavioral strategy linked to stress reduction and creativity enhancement. While “doodling” is not a medical treatment per se, the underlying psychological mechanisms overlap with well-studied constructs in affect regulation, attention control, and cognitive flexibility. The central concept is that low-demand creative activity can shift individuals away from ruminative or threat-focused processing and toward more adaptive, self-soothing modes of attention.
Physiologically, perceived stress activates the hypothalamic-pituitary-adrenal (HPA) axis, increasing cortisol and supporting mobilization for coping. Chronic or repeatedly triggered stress is associated with maladaptive autonomic patterns, sleep disruption, and heightened sensitivity to negative emotional stimuli. Behavioral interventions that reduce subjective stress can indirectly modulate stress physiology through downregulation of threat appraisal and improved parasympathetic engagement. Doodling may support this by providing a predictable, low-stakes motor and visual task that occupies working memory without requiring high executive control. In other words, it can reduce the cognitive load devoted to worry while still maintaining mild engagement.
At the cognitive level, doodling is theorized to interact with attentional networks. During stress, attention often narrows toward internal cues (e.g., bodily sensations) and external threats. Lightweight visuospatial actions can facilitate attentional reorientation, enabling a broader scanning style that supports problem-solving. Research in mindfulness-adjacent processes suggests that when attention is anchored to present-moment sensorimotor activity, intrusive thoughts decrease in frequency and intensity. Doodling can function as a form of “micro-attentional reset,” especially when done briefly and repeatedly (e.g., 10 minutes), which aligns with habit formation and consistent emotion regulation practice.
Emotion regulation is another mechanism. Stress is closely tied to difficulties in controlling affective responses, including increased negative affect and reduced frustration tolerance. Creative activities can evoke positive affect through reward circuitry, including dopaminergic pathways associated with novelty, mastery, and intrinsic motivation. Even if doodling is simple, the act of producing shapes, patterns, or characters can generate a sense of agency and play. Play is linked to adaptive coping, as it reduces the experiential dominance of stressors and promotes exploratory behavior. By shifting the appraisal of stress—from threat to challenge or manageable engagement—doodling may reduce perceived stress and improve mood.
Creativity enhancement is frequently described as improved divergent thinking, insight generation, and cognitive flexibility. Doodling may support creativity by encouraging free association and reducing self-censorship. Many creative models emphasize that ideation benefits from permissive environments where errors are allowed. When doodling is non-judgmental and outcome-independent, it can lower evaluation pressure and increase associative chaining. The brain’s default mode network (DMN), which is more active during internally focused thought, is implicated in imaginative ideation. Low-demand drawing may facilitate transitions between DMN-driven idea generation and executive networks needed for mapping ideas onto visual forms. The result can be a practical “bridge” between spontaneous thought and structured expression.
Importantly, doodling should be framed as a supportive technique rather than a standalone intervention for clinically significant conditions. For individuals with anxiety disorders, major depression, or trauma-related disorders, evidence-based therapies such as cognitive-behavioral therapy, trauma-focused interventions, and pharmacotherapy when indicated remain primary. Doodling may serve as an adjunct for coping, increasing tolerance of distress, and providing short-term relief. Safety considerations are minimal; however, if doodling increases distress (e.g., triggers perfectionism or compulsive behavior), the strategy should be modified or discontinued.
A practical evidence-aligned approach is brief, consistent practice: select a quiet interval, use a pen and paper, and allow spontaneous marks without evaluating artistic quality. Setting a timer for 5–15 minutes can prevent cognitive drift into rumination. Pairing doodling with slow breathing (e.g., inhalation and exhalation cycles) can further reinforce physiological calming by promoting vagal tone. Over time, consistent engagement may strengthen learned associations between the activity and reduced stress, improving use during stressful moments.
In summary, doodling offers a low-cost, low-barrier behavioral method potentially beneficial for stress reduction and creativity. Its effects are plausibly mediated through attentional reorientation, reduced rumination, positive affect generation, emotion regulation support, and facilitation of cognitive flexibility.
